APEX Legends Patch 1.2 is now available for download, full patch release notes revealed
Respawn has released a brand new update for its battle royale game, APEX Legends. According to the release notes, patch 1.2 adjusts the mini map so its direction can now display correctly while in the ship or skydiving, improves server performance for some cases of rubberbanding when using items and improves skydiving so it should feel more responsive and smooth. Anthem update 1.2.0 releases later today, full patch release notes unveiled
Electronic Arts and Bioware have announced that a brand new major update for Anthem will be releasing later today on all platforms. According to the release notes, patch 1.2.0 adds Three Emerald Abyss Legendary Missions, makes Load screens display lore regarding the location that you are loading into and adds a simple UI for players to communicate non-verbally with each other and express themselves via emotes. APEX Legends patch 1.1.3 makes audio engine 30% more CPU efficient, fixes Intel CPU crashes & more
Respawn has released a brand new update for its free to play battle royale game, APEX Legends. According to the release notes, patch 1.1.3 improves audio engine to be around 30% more CPU efficient, lessening the chance of distortion or dropouts, and lowers impact on data loading through code and content changes to improve potential dropout issues. Anthem did not meet EA’s expectations, Battlefield 5 Firestorm battle royale is biggest BF live service event
During its conference call for the fiscal fourth quarter and fiscal year ended March 31, 2019, Electronic Arts revealed that Anthem’s launch did not meet its expectations. This shouldn’t obviously surprise us, however this is the first time the publisher comments on the game’s sales.
